St. Nicholas Parish in Carvel is a Ukrainian Catholic parish built by parishioners in 1930-1931 after land was acquired and donated for the church. The church preserves rural immigrant faith through details such as a hand-carved altar, cemetery land, Julian calendar usage, and lay-led prayer when a priest could visit only a few times a year.
Additional parish history records local cultural traditions, catechism visits, Basilian service until 1948, and three vocations to the priesthood from the parish community.
